首页 > 编程知识 正文

Python版本切换

时间:2024-04-27 11:09:25 阅读:335404 作者:EGNL

一、引言

Python是一种流行的编程语言,并且拥有许多版本。虽然Python的最新版本总是最好的,但有时,我们需要使用旧版的Python,因为某些库或程序需要旧版本或者旧版本与其他应用程序兼容。

本文将介绍如何在Windows、Linux和Mac上快速方便地切换Python版本,并提供一些示例,以便新手和经验丰富的开发人员可以更好地理解。

二、Python版本切换的方法

1. Windows上的Python版本切换

在Windows上切换Python版本,最简单的方法是使用Python的虚拟环境。虚拟环境是许多Python应用程序使用的重要工具之一,它可以让您同时安装多个Python版本,而不会影响全局Python环境。

以下是如何在Windows上安装Python虚拟环境:

python -m venv venv

以上命令将在当前目录中创建一个名为venv的Python虚拟环境。

接下来在虚拟环境中激活Python版本,运行以下命令:

source venv/bin/activate

假设您需要使用Python 2.7版本,请在虚拟环境中执行以下命令:

python2.7

这将激活虚拟环境,并切换到Python 2.7版本。

2. Linux上的Python版本切换

在Linux上切换Python版本的方法与在Windows上类似。您需要按照以下步骤设置虚拟环境:

$ sudo apt-get install python-virtualenv
$ virtualenv venv
$ source venv/bin/activate

假设您需要使用Python 2.7版本,请输入以下命令:

$ source venv/bin/activate
$ python2.7

这将激活虚拟环境,并切换到Python 2.7版本。

3. Mac上的Python版本切换

在Mac电脑上切换Python版本的方法与在Windows和Linux上的操作类似。首先,我们需要按照以下步骤设置Python虚拟环境:

$ brew install python
$ pip install virtualenv
$ virtualenv venv
$ source venv/bin/activate

假设您需要使用Python 2.7版本,请输入以下命令:

$ source venv/bin/activate
$ python2.7

这将激活虚拟环境,并切换到Python 2.7版本。

三、如何在不同的Python版本中执行Python文件

在Python虚拟环境中,您可以使用特定版本的Python运行Python文件。可以使用以下命令执行Python文件:

$ python filename.py

如果您需要在另一个版本的Python中运行该文件,可以这样操作:

$ python2.7 filename.py

四、总结

Python版本切换是应用程序开发过程中的重要问题,特别是在使用旧版库和程序的情况下。最好的方法是使用Python虚拟环境,并学习如何在不同的Python版本中切换。

无论您是新手还是有经验的开发人员,本文提供了一个简单的指南,以便您在Windows、Linux和Mac上更轻松地切换Python版本。

版权声明:该文观点仅代表作者本人。处理文章:请发送邮件至 三1五14八八95#扣扣.com 举报,一经查实,本站将立刻删除。